touch.js众所周知,mobile与pc 前端开发的不同中,有一点就是事件的不同,mobile上有touchstart,touchmove,touchend等,而pc上用最多的应该还是我们的click事件。mobile上,自己又喜欢用zepto.js库(喜欢有时候就是一种先入为主的感觉),但是z...
分类:
其他好文 时间:
2014-09-02 15:25:14
阅读次数:
170
最近在做一个手机版的项目,而做手机网页,那么就会考虑到用轻量级库,用jquery的话,会比较庞大,而我们就选用 zepto.js 来做开发,可是在开发的时候要用到手势事件(比如左右滑动,上下滑动),于是就在网上查了一下 zepto.js 的官网,发现有 touch 事件来模拟手势事件,这个开发就会带...
分类:
Web程序 时间:
2014-08-31 03:56:00
阅读次数:
309
在underscore 这个简单的函数js库中,作为backbone框架的依赖库,要使用的underscore里面的函数,是需要先创建基于underscore的对象,在underscore中,创建对象需要使用到_()方法,该方法传入一个原生的js对象即可.使用方法例子如下:
分类:
其他好文 时间:
2014-08-29 12:45:17
阅读次数:
150
AngularJS 通过指令扩展了 HTML,且通过表达式绑定数据到 HTML。Angular JS由google开发的一个前端 JS库框架,使用时用12 13 14 实例讲解:当网页加载完毕,AngularJS 自动开启。ng-app指令告诉 AngularJS, 元素是 AngularJS应用程...
分类:
Web程序 时间:
2014-08-23 11:08:50
阅读次数:
185
JQuery是一个优秀的Javascript框架,是轻量级的js库,使用jQuery将极大的提高编写javascript代码的效率,,让写出来的代码更加优雅,更加健壮。
学好了jquery,我们相当于站长了巨人的肩膀上。
我将分三篇博客为大家介绍jquery,本篇博客将主要介绍jquery的基本语法、智能感知、选择器和事件。
一、基本语法
$(document).ready(fun...
分类:
Web程序 时间:
2014-08-15 16:03:19
阅读次数:
226
使用dojo后一直纠结js文件内容有更新时如何加载,这两天终于把问题解决了,原来想加一个库文件代替dojo相应的函数,但发现dojo库纠緾得太紧了,就在原文件上改。
加载分两种情况一种dojo.text!加载或不用执行代码,另外一个是作为库加载,这两个要分开处理。
第一种是直接在加载的url后面加入版本号“?v=xxx"。
toUrl = req.toUrl = functi...
分类:
Web程序 时间:
2014-08-14 10:47:58
阅读次数:
231
直至昨晚为止,学习了一个多月的MVC与jQuery,从所做的练习中,发觉jQuery的代码也有跟C#语言一样可以重构,多页面有相同使用的方法函数,均可以放置于一个单独立的js文件或是自定义的js库中。在使用时,引用此库文件即可。举个简单的例子,如前面介绍的两个下拉列表联动的功能,不管是在MVC添加,...
分类:
Web程序 时间:
2014-08-07 09:44:59
阅读次数:
267
JavaScript使用者们必须关注的问题。 DOMContentLoaded和window.onload事件之间的区别。虽然js库帮我们封装做了兼容处理,但是还是要知道一些本质的东西...
Javascript方法的构建都放在了HTML页面中,一方面这样会暴露出自己的方法实现过程,二是如果其他页面需要同样的方法的话那就还得将同样的方法重新写一遍,不能达到很好的重复利用.构建js库,通过脚本标签 src 属性引入,JS中的方法就可以随意调用了.不但不会在HTML页面中暴露实现方法,而且让函数的服用性大大提高了.另一方面,这是程序员经验积累的储蓄,可将一些有些的函数放进去,供以后需要之时,拿来就用....
分类:
Web程序 时间:
2014-08-01 00:09:10
阅读次数:
286